Estranged lover kills girl for not talking over phone

A 22-year-old boy, allegedly killed his 16 year old girlfriend by strangling her in a village in Jabalpur district of Madhya Pradesh. Inspector Rajaram Dubey, in-charge of Panagar police station of the district, told today that the 16-year-old girl living near Tilgwan was in love with Amit Verman, a resident of Sundarpur. The young man gave the teenager a mobile phone to talk to him.
On being informed about the relationship between them, the family of the girl took the phone away and did not allow any contact. The Inspector, told that the Amit, who was miffed at not being able to talk to the teenager, went to her house on Wednesday night and attacked her family. To escape this, the family members ran away and attacked the girl with a knife injuring her later he allegedly killed her by strangling her throat.
